The Amazon S3 Glacier storage classes are purpose-built for data archiving, providing a low cost archive storage in the cloud. According to AWS, S3 Glacier storage classes provide virtually unlimited scalability and are designed for 99.999999999% (11 nines) of data durability, and they provide fast access to archive data and low cost.

If your organization has a lot of archival data that it needs to be backed up for safekeeping, where it won't be touched except in a dire emergency, Amazon Glacier is perfect. In our case, we had a client that generates many TB of video and photo data at annual events and wanted to retain ALL of it, pre- and post- edit for potential use in a future museum. Using the Snowball device, we were able to move hundreds of TB of existing media data that was previously housed on multiple Thunderbolt drives, external RAIDs, etc, in an organized manner, to Amazon Glacier. Then, we were able to setup CloudBerry Backup on their production computers to continually backup any new media that they generated during their annual events.

Simple administrative web interface - It's easy to provision users, look at data usage stats, disable users, and update policies to control what folders users are allowed to backup, and what options they can access
Easy client installation - Installing and updating clients was very simple. The client would notify the user when a new update was approved by the site admins, and they typically went very smoothly.
Good performance - Backups went fairly fast, and were generally invisible to the user, other than the icon updating on files to indicate whether the current version of a file was backed up or not.
While overall file restoration is easy to do, obtaining earlier versions is not as user friendly as it could be. You need to enter a date and click search to bring up the latest versions as of the date entered. That’s fine, but what is missing is the ability to see all versions of an individual file. If I am looking for a past file version I want to be able to view the file history as a subset of that file (in other words I should be able to click a + sign and expand to see past versions of the file). Otherwise I am just guessing which dates the file was changed in the past. Sometimes that’s OK, but Mozy needs to build in this enhanced, but necessary feature.

We seldom need to access our data in Glacier; this means that it is a fraction of the cost of S3, including the infrequent-access storage class.
Transitioning data to Glacier is managed by AWS. We don't need our engineers to build or maintain log pipelines.
Configuring lifecycle policies for S3 and Glacier is simple; it takes our engineers very little time, and there is little risk of errant configuration.
